Essential Duties (which include, but not limited to):
- Inspection of received material, in-process and finished components utilizing various types of mechanical and electronic measuring, test equipment and visual inspection, to applicable drawings and specifications.
- Inspection of products and material then generating inspection records in accordance with AS9102 Specification.
- Ensuring material products and processes (paint, anodize, chem-film, etc.) are applied in accordance with applicable drawings and specification requirements.
- Interfacing with machinists and production personnel related to his/her workmanship and determine if other quality issues exist.
- Verification of calibrated tools to ensure that gages and measuring instruments are within calibration interval prior to use.
- Ensuring nonconforming materials are isolated/quarantined from acceptable parts and are properly documented and controlled in accordance with Hera Quality procedures and work instructions.

Minimum Requirements:
- Knowledge of PCMM “Faro Arm w/Laser line probe” and familiarity with Polyworks IMinspect and/or Verisurf.
- Minimum 3 years’ Inspection/Quality experience in manufacturing environment.
- Must have computer understanding of Microsoft Word, Excel and Outlook.
- Must be able to interpret drawings including GD&T.
- Ability to multi-task and prioritize inspection duties.
- Ability to work with others in a fast-changing environment.
- Ability to safely lift 25 lbs.
- Ability to understand PO requirements and verification of Certificate of Conformance.
- Knowledge of mechanical measuring tools including but not limited to, micrometers, calipers, scales, pin and radius gages, height gage, surface finish comparator, dial indicator, etc.
Preferred Requirements:
- Ability to use InspectionXpert to balloon a print and generate DIR and AS9102 forms.
